The Waynesboro Generals have won the 2014 Jim Lineweaver Cup for the second season in a row!

Down big early (5-0 after 2 innings, and 6-2 midway through the 4th inning), the Generals came roaring back to tie the game with 4 runs in the 4th innings. The game remained tied at 6 until the bottom of the 9th inning, when Mike Marcinko singled with 2 outs to score Dan Neff with the winning run- and the celebration began.

Jeff Schank did yeoman’s work for the Generals on the mound, throwing 6 innings of excellent relief. Griffin Krieg got the win after pitching the last 1/3 of the 9th inning in relief of Will Lowman. Jacob Anthony threw 4 excellent innings for the Cannons, but received the loss after giving up the unearned run in the 9th inning.

Stephen Kerr had an amazing 5 hits for Charles Town, while Justin Esquerra added 2. Four Generals had 2 hits in the contest: Mike Marcinko, Tyler Orris, Michael McClellan, and Travis Naraine.

This is the first back-to-back achievement since the Winchester Royals won the title in 2003 and 2004.
